Shah Rukh Khan, also known as Bollywood Badshah, has ruled the Hindi film industry for over 30 years. Today marks the 30th anniversary of the superstar’s debut film, ‘Deewana,’ which was released in 1992. In honour of the occasion, the actor took to social media to share a first-look poster of his character from the upcoming film, ‘Pathaan.’ Deepika Padukone and John Abraham also star in the film, which is directed by Siddharth Anand and produced by Yash Raj Films.
Pathaan is played by Shah Rukh Khan.
Shah Rukh Khan will play a spy in the film, which marks his return to the big screen after nearly four years. SRK wrote, flaunting his gun-toting appearance, “30 years and counting because your love and smiles have been limitless. Let’s keep going with #Pathaan. On January 25, 2023, #YRF50 will commemorate #Pathaan. The film will be released in Hindi, Tamil, and Telugu.” In the video, SRK wears a shirt and jeans and holds a gun. On his face, there are blood stains and injury marks. ‘Jaldi milte hai Pathaan se,’ he says in the video.
Fans showered King Khan with love shortly after he shared the post. One of the fans commented, “Wow, wow, wow!!!!! Pathaan.” “King is back with Bang,” said another.
Pathaan will be released in theatres on January 25, 2023. Pathaan is said to have a special cameo from Salman Khan.
